The Winkfield Stakes is a Listed flat horse race in Great Britain open to two-year-old horses. It is run at Ascot over a distance of 7 furlongs (1,408 metres), and it is scheduled to take place each year in July.

The event is named after Winkfield, a village located to the north of Ascot. It was established in 2006, and the inaugural running was won by Satulagi.

The Winkfield Stakes is held at the same meeting as the King George VI and Queen Elizabeth Stakes.
